Joindre Container à Plusieurs Docker Networks

quelle est la méthode « blessed by discourse » pour utiliser plusieurs réseaux docker ? les invocations multiples de --network ne sont pas prises en charge dans docker run, donc je ne pense pas pouvoir spécifier plusieurs réseaux en utilisant docker_args.

je redirige les requêtes des utilisateurs vers le bord via un réseau docker --internal, mais le fait qu’il soit le seul réseau fait échouer launcher rebuild car il a besoin d’Internet. je voudrais donc avoir un réseau wan (je suppose juste pour la construction ?) et un réseau interne tunnel (trafic réel).

dois-je vraiment trouver quelque chose pour docker network connect tunnel app après chaque construction/démarrage ? le launcher de discourse peut-il le faire ?

merci

En lisant launcher, il n’y a ni prise en charge de plusieurs réseaux, ni de système de plugins/hooks qui permettrait de l’implémenter en dehors de launcher d’une manière qui survivrait aux mises à jour.

Il serait intéressant de savoir quelles étapes minimales Discourse considérerait pour adapter launcher à ces besoins, en tenant compte de la dépréciation de la fonctionnalité de liens (implémentée mais également non prise en charge).

Je sais que je suis en retard, mais j’ai pensé mettre à jour ce sujet avec les dernières informations :

docker run prend désormais en charge plusieurs instructions --network.